It is a pretty good board in my opinion so it makes a good reference material. As you can see on the picture, the dcdc converter is used to get 5v for the lowvoltage part of the schematics. In a program like kicad, we will define our schematic by placing each part on. These files are a good reference if you want to design custom pcb projects which encorporate an stm32 mcu. The board features two headers with all microcontroller signals near it, giving the customer an easy way to implement his own schematics and addons. Stm32f4discovery discovery kit with stm32f407vg mcu new order code stm32f407gdisc1 replaces stm32f4discovery, stm32f407gdisc1, stmicroelectronics. Examples for stm32 electronics forum circuits, projects. The mcbstm32f200 evaluation board consists of a display board mounted to the base board. Most if not all are cheaper than arduino boards but yet can be used in the arduino ide. This section helps you set up the stm32e407 development board for the first time.
Observe the blinking frequency of led ld2 at different frequencies, by. Powerful onboard mikroprog programmer and hardware debugger can program and debug over 180 stm32 devices. It is ideal for starting application development with stm32f family. Stm32 nucleo32 boards introduction the stm32 nucleo32 board nucleof031k6, nucleof042k6, nucleof303k8, nucleol031k6 provides an affordable and flexible way for users to try out new concepts and build prototypes with stm32 microcontrollers, choosing from the various combinations of performance, power consumption and features. Connect the stm32 nucleo board to a pc with a usb cable typea to minib through usb connector cn1 to power the board. Stm32vldiscovery discovery kit with stm32f100rb mcu. This interface will be used for program load and for communicating with the microcontroller. Nucleoh743zi stm32 nucleo144 development board with. Jan 04, 2014 most importantly, the board includes a usb socket already wired to the appropriate pins of the microcontroller. The stm32h405 board is compatible with all the tools and software used in typical arm development environment. Soldering iron controller for hakko t12 tips on stm32. Oct 11, 2019 pigeon point bmrstm32ipmc hardware architecture technical specification pigeon point bmrstm32atca software architecture technical specification pigeon point board management starter kit user guide. Meet stmicro stm8s based one dollar development board.
The manual is also available for free download from the stm32. Ive written a little bit in the past about how to design a basic stm32 breakout board, and how to write simple software that runs on these kinds of microcontrollers. Figure 3 shows the connections between the stm32 and its peripherals stlinkv21, push. Schematic circuit diagram for this first tutorial showing the stm32. Stm32 development board designed for stm32f746i, features the stm32f746igt6 mcu, and integrates various standard interfaces, pretty. Nucleol476rg stm32 nucleo64 development board with. They can be opened with the free but not open source eagle software. We want you to know what your board is consisted of and how it actually works. Getting started with stm32f103c8t6 stm32 development board. Mmdvm board for stm32 nucleo posted on 14032017 07112017 author f5uii 42 comments to realize a multimode digital repeater, g4klx has developed a very complete software called mmdvm multimode digital voice modem. Figure 2 illustrates the connections between the stm32 and its peripherals stlinkv21, push.
The stm32 nucleo64 board comes with the stm32 comprehensive free software libraries and examples available with the stm32cube mcu package. The stm32 nucleo32 board is based on a 32pin stm32 microcontroller in lqfp or ufqfpn package. Schematics we present you with a complete schematics for mikromedia 7 for stm32f4 development board. The arduino software will download a complete arm debuggingcompiling toolchain which spans a few hundred. The documentation contains schematics to the nucleo boards. This is our first stm32 based on cortexm33 and its trustzone and using. Jul 24, 2016 the stm32 nucleo board comes with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ct access to mbed online resources. Ive looked at several documents including schematics of the nucleo boards and stm reference design but picking out what is the minimum that is needed eludes me. Easymx pro v7 for stm32 arm cortexm3m4 development board. Hardware files to support stm32 boards, on arduino ide 1. The stm32 nucleo board series are based on arm cortexm 32bit risc cores optimised for high performance and energy efficiency. Lqfp64 stm32 nucleo32 boards user manual um1956 pdf stm32 nucleo64 boards user manual. Programming smt32 through micro usb board without serial. The stm32 nucleo board comes with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ct access to mbed online resources.
August 2015 docid025833 rev 9 161 1 um1724 user manual stm32 nucleo64 boards introduction the stm32 nucleo64 board nucleof030r8, nucleof070rb, nucleof072rb. Stm32 nucleo32 boards introduction the stm32 nucleo32 board nucleof031k6, nucleof042k6, nucleof303k8, nucleol031k6 provides an affordable and flexible way for users to try out new. The stm32h405 board is compatible with all the tools and software. Suppose i follow schematics with the minimum required components, like crystal, reset switch, voltage regulator, jtag connection, etc.
Please consider first the electrostatic warning to avoid damaging the board, then discover the hardware and software required to operate the board. Ive looked at several documents including schematics of the. It is possible that the pictures in this manual differ from the latest revision of the board. The main window should display the memory content of the bluepill board. Bmrstm32atca edition bmrstm32 ipmc schematics and bill of materials schematics provided in pdf form. Taking a look at arduino schematics freedom embedded. The stm32 nucleo144 board comes with the stm32 comprehensive free software libraries and examples available with the stm32cube mcu package. Mmdvm board for stm32 nucleo french hamradio station. Below are some useful link for stm32f4 devices and sts board. I started by downloading the eclipse cubemx plugin and it works very nice on my macos system. Stm32tutorialstm32 tutorial 000 introduction at master. Please consider first the electrostatic warning to avoid damaging the board, then discover the hardware and software. Stm32 is just another microcontroller form the st microelectronics family, so all the existing methods to program an arm chip can be used for the stm32 board as well. Any stm32 development board will do, but be sure to use the correct pinout from the boards manual.
User guides and schematics updated 20151028 iar embedded workbench for arm iar visual state. The stm32 nucleo board comes with the stm32 comprehensive software hal library together with various packaged software. The stm32 nucleo board does not require any separate probe as it integrates the stlinkv21 debugger and programmer. Pigeon point bmrstm32ipmc hardware architecture technical specification pigeon point bmrstm32atca software architecture technical specification pigeon point board. Stm32 development board designed for stm32f746i, features the stm32f746igt6 mcu, and integrates various standard interfaces, pretty easy for peripheral expansions. Board is equipped with 16mhz smd crystal oscillator, and 32. I am trying first without going through the board schematics. Stm8s board schematics click to enlarge i could find three files. The stm32 nucleo144 board is designed around the stm32 microcontrollers in a 144pin lqfp package. The stm32vldiscovery discovery kit includes an stm32f100 value line. The complete controller schematics is show on the picture below. This board enables users to prototype systems that are aware of their.
Plus you get the added plus of 32bit processors instead of 8 or 16. So regardless of which pcb software you end up using youll still find these. Stm32f4discovery discovery kit with stm32f407vg mcu. The stm32 sensor board is a 96boards mezzanine board based around the stm32f446 mcu named bf446e96b01a. Minim4 for stm32 is a small arm cortexm4 development board containing stm32f415rg microcontroller.
It is pin compatible with pic16f887 and pic18lf45k20 microcontrontrollers and it perfectly fits into standard dip40 socket. New stm32f103c8t6 arm minisystem development board. The stm32 nucleo32 board comes with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ct. Lqfp and an incircuit stlink debuggerprogrammer to debug discovery applications and. Core405r is an stm32 mcu core board designed for stm32f405rgt6, supports further expansion. Press flash button to write the firmaware to the bluepill board. On the other hand to program a stm32f407discoveryboard produces many problem at compiletime, although i select the. We want you to know what your board is consisted of. The original schematic and design files are not available to the public. Oct 11, 2019 schematics for a corresponding ipmc subsystem, ready for integration into the schematic for your board, with adaptation as necessary firmware for that subsystem, delivered in source form and with development tools ready for simple and quick adaptation to your requirements shares much of the design with the advancedtca bmrstm32atca ipmc. Development boards and software templates for stm32 mcu. Hardware connection for stm32 adc example keil forum. To compile the project from the source code you have to. This is the first time im attempting to create my own board.
Dec 10, 2015 the stm32 nucleo board does not require any separate probe as it integrates the stlinkv21 debugger and programmer. This board enables users to prototype systems that are aware of their environment, thanks to the embedded sensors for movement, pressure and sound. Openstm32 community site blinky example for stm32 nucleo. Sep 30, 2014 the stm32 nucleo board is provided with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ct access to mbed online resources at. Out of curiosity i wanted to check some arduino board schematics. You can use the pure stm32f103c8t6 micro controller if you wish to create compact variant. The stm32 nucleo64 board nucleof030r8, nucleof070rb, nucleof072rb, nucleof091rc, nucleof103rb, nucleof302r8, nucleof303re. On the website mentioned above, you will find the minim4 for stm32 user manual which includes the schematic of the board. Where the a9 is the tx pin of stm32 mcu and the a10 is rx pin. Schem a tic c o n tinues o v erle a f d at a bus tft 320x240 display with 262. Openstm32 community site blinky example for stm32 nucleo board. Note that this is an st product not a keil product the stm32f10c eval board is provided with a printed manual that includes the schematics.
Figure 2 illustrates the connections between the stm32 and its peripherals stlinkv21, pushbutton, led, and arduino nano connectors. This board is packed with features and power, utilizing the latest microcontroller technology with the new st microelectronics. The vcc pin of the ftdi board is connected to the stm32 5v pin of power the board. The rx and tx pin of the ftdi board is connected to the a9 and a10 pin of the stm32 respectively.
The stm32 nucleo board is provided with the stm32 comprehensive software hal library together with various packaged software examples, as well as direct access to mbed online resources. Stm32l053r8tx not exactly sure as cubemx lists so many parts. Core405r information stm32 stm32f405rgt6 mcu core board, full io expander, jtagswd debug interface. The procedure to power up the board is given, and a description of the default board behavior is detailed. This board is packed with features and power, utilizing the latest microcontroller technology with the new st microelectronics stm32f103 microcontroller based on the highperformace 32bit arm cortexm3 processor running up to 90 mips. On the other hand to program a stm32f407discoveryboard produces many problem at compiletime, although i select the necessary menuitem board. May 11, 2020 the stm32 sensor board is a 96boards mezzanine board based around the stm32f446 mcu named bf446e96b01a. Schematics for a corresponding ipmc subsystem, ready for integration into the schematic for your board, with adaptation as necessary firmware for that subsystem, delivered in source form. Stm32f103c8t6 arm minisystem development board stm32 development core board.
You can use the pure stm32f103c8t6 micro controller if you wish to create compact variant of the soldering station. Nucleof042k6 stm32 nucleo32 development board with. With system workbench for linux, embedded linux on the stm32mp1 family of mpus from st was never as simple to build and maintain, even for newcomers in the linux world. I have learnt a lot from stm32f4 discovery documentation for example. Mmdvm board for stm32 nucleo f5uii french hamradio station. Stm32 nucleo boards nucleo64144 pin count on the mcu e. Using kicad to design a minimal stm32 development board circuitry its great to be able to write programs for a chips evaluation boards, but the real strength of microcontrollers is their ability to act as a lowcost, lowpower brain for larger designs or products. Im not a ee, just a software engineer, and ive always used development boards. The arduino uno is one of the newest boards and is also quite simple.
Jul 20, 2019 any stm32 development board will do, but be sure to use the correct pinout from the boards manual. It is pin compatible with pic16f887 and pic18lf45k20 microcontrontrollers and it. Stm32breakoutboard now, with a coupon from voltlog ill finish this project. The new exciting highperformance stm32f103 development board.
41 531 452 1271 375 507 1083 1117 339 417 357 578 700 278 603 1235 1342 1487 215 331 314 1090 77 584 1304 994 678 781 1139 1040 609 1187 1193 1085 951 701 128 989